# Exploit Title: Customer Relationship Management System (CRM) 1.0 - Remote Code Execution
# Date: 21.06.2021
# Exploit Author: Ishan Saha
# Vendor Homepage: https://www.sourcecodester.com/php/14794/customer-relationship-management-crm-system-php-source-code.html
# Software Link: https://www.sourcecodester.com/sites/default/files/download/oretnom23/crm_0.zip
# Version: 1.x
# Tested on: Ubuntu

# REQUREMENTS # 
#     run pip3 install requests colorama beautifulsoup4

# DESCRIPTION #

#    # Customer relationship management system is vulnerable to malicious file upload on account update option & customer create option

#    # Exploit Working:
#    # 1. Starting a session with the server 
#    # 2. Registering a user hackerctf : hackerctf and adding payload in image
#    # 3. Finding the uploaded file location in the username image tag 
#    # 4. Runing the payload file  to give a shell
